Flying time from Schertz, TX to Santa Rosa, CA

The total flight duration from Schertz, TX to Santa Rosa, CA is 3 hours, 33 minutes.

This assumes an average flight speed for a commercial airliner of 500 mph, which is equivalent to 805 km/h or 434 knots. It also adds an extra 30 minutes for take-off and landing. Your exact time may vary depending on wind speeds.

If you're planning a trip, remember to add more time for the plane to taxi between the gate and the airport runway. This measurement is only for the actual flying time. You should also factor in airport wait times and possible equipment or weather delays. If you're trying to figure out what time you'll arrive at the destination, you may want to see if there's a time difference between Schertz, TX and Santa Rosa, CA.

The calculation of flight time is based on the straight line distance from Schertz, TX to Santa Rosa, CA ("as the crow flies"), which is about 1,525 miles or 2 454 kilometers.
